Infinity Massage Chair
Founded in 2009 and based in Seabrook, New Hampshire, Infinity is a U.S.-based massage chair company known for delivering high-spec chairs with sleek design and a therapeutic edge. Unlike import-only brands, Infinity blends in-house product design and engineering with outsourced ISO-certified assembly, primarily in China. What sets the brand apart is its focus on stretching mechanics, wellness-focused features, and a steady push toward innovation (such as the Flex-Track® system and dual-roller Syner-D™ technology).
The brand also holds an A+ BBB rating, operates its own U.S. service and parts network, and positions itself just under the ultra-luxury tier—competing with the likes of Human Touch and Osaki Maestro on tech, while often beating them on warranty terms and structural comfort.
Fujiiryoki Massage Chair
Fujiiryoki, officially Fuji Medical Instruments Mfg. Co., Ltd., holds the title of world’s first massage chair manufacturer. Founded in Osaka, Japan, in the 1950s, it’s still a dominant force in Japan’s wellness and healthcare markets. Its chairs are classified as Class II medical devices in Japan, meaning they’re validated not just for comfort, but for clinical benefit.
Models like the JP-1100 and JP-3000 AI reflect this origin, blending a conservative design with deeply researched mechanics. Fuji chairs are engineered to restore circulation, posture, and muscular alignment, with fewer flashy elements and more embedded intelligence under the surface.
